<br />1064 <br /> <br />Subtask 2.08 <br /> <br />Assign Aggregated Irrigation Efficiencies <br /> <br />(( 7,{^-oO <br /> <br />Objective: Assign and incorporate average monthly efficiency values for each aggregated <br />irrigation structure into the Statemod ,dds input file. <br /> <br />Prerequisite: Demandts ill be modified to calculate average efficiency for diversion Structures <br />spe ' e by the user, <br /> <br />Assumption: Generally, the acreage-weighted average of irrigation efficiencies for explicitly <br />modeled structures represents irrigation efficiency adequately for aggregated <br />structures. <br /> <br />Approach: <br />1, RTIWR: Run demandts using the Phase II STATEMOD input files to generate a basin wide <br />efficiency report. <br />2, STATE: Document the determination of monthly efficiency values in a 1-2 page <br />memorandum. RTI will provide written comments on this memo before the State finalizes <br />the memo. <br /> <br />Subtask 2.09 <br /> <br />Deliverables: <br />L Basin wide efficiency numbers, <br />2. A memorandum documenting the monthly efficiency associated with each of the aggregated <br />irrigation Structures, <br /> <br />Estimate aggregated irrigation structure demands and historic diversions ~ 7' A I ~" w <br /> <br />Prepare Statemod ,ddh and .ddm input files. The .ddh file will contain historical <br />diversions for Phase II structures and calculated demands for aggregated structures. <br />Also create the white,dds file using the basin wide efficiency from Phase II. The <br />,ddm file will contain calculated demands for all irrigation structures. <br /> <br />Objective: <br /> <br />Prerequisite: <br /> <br />Demandts will be modified to sum the irrigation time series for individual structures <br />represented in aggregated fashion. <br /> <br />Historical diversion records for small irrigation structures are generally incomplete orl <br />inadequate for modeling demand. For the aggregated structures, demand at the <br />headgate will be calculated by estimating consumptive use for all associated irrigated <br />acreage, and dividing by estimated efficiency. <br /> <br />77 <br /> <br />Assumption: <br /> <br />Approach: <br />L STATE: Prepare ASCII mes that list the County/HUC for each structure in the White River <br />Basin that is tied to an irrigated parcel. <br /> <br />Phase IlIa Scope of Services <br /> <br />A-16 <br /> <br />June 12, 1996 <br />
